Kamba’s Vision


Kamba is building the first Human-AI Data Intelligence Network — a purpose-built ecosystem designed to transform how financial professionals extract value from data.

In financial services, data is the foundation of risk management, investment decisions, and operational efficiency. Yet firms are drowning in fragmented, redundant, and often low-quality datasets. Billions are spent on data, but teams lack visibility into what’s valuable, what’s working, and what’s missing.

At Kamba, we believe AI should play an active role in every stage of the data lifecycle — not just searching or cataloging, but understanding the data itself.

Kamba’s AI agentic system is built to know data deeply:

  • Assess its quality, lineage, and relevance

  • Measure its performance in real use cases

  • Uncover where and how it drives the most value

More than just an AI assistant, Kamba is a data analyst, strategist, and collaborator — distilling noise into insights, matching datasets to use cases, and powering better decisions across sourcing, analysis, and reporting.

We’re building a future where financial firms no longer guess what data matters — they know.

A future where human judgment and machine intelligence work together to unlock the full potential of data.

Our leadership team

  • Founder & CEO

    Sebastean Leoni is an Argentine-American business executive. He is CEO and Founder of Kamba Group LLC. He was Head of Sales and Marketing at IPREO/IHS Markit and CRO at Demyst until 2019 before returning to the company to transform the consulting model into today’s STP Marketplace. Prior to funding Kamba in 2011, he held executive positions at Bloomberg as Head of Sales for BLAW and Vault and was responsible for regional sales teams. Before moving to the US in 2002, he was VP at the Special Business’ division of BofA. Leoni graduated from IAE University in Argentina with a degree in Finance.

  • Investor & Advisor

    Sebastian J Gunningham is an Argentine-American business executive. He is chairman of Santander Consumer Finance and vice-chairman of Openbank. He was the Co-CEO of WeWork until April 2020, a role he held since September 2019. Gunningham was also an SVP at Amazon from 2007 through 2018 and a member of the Amazon executive S-Team. Prior to Amazon, Gunningham had held executive positions as a VP at Apple and a SVP at Oracle, as well as the CEO of Peace Software. Gunningham graduated from Stanford University with a degree in Mathematical Sciences.

  • Investor & Advisor

    Jean-Louis Lelogeais is Co-Founder of PEO Partners, a liquid private equity alternatives platform. He is also a Senior Advisor at SVP Global, a leading global distressed debt and restructuring firm, which he co-founded in 2001. Prior to founding SVP Global, he held a number of senior positions at Moore Strategic Value Partners and Chase Manhattan, and he was a Partner at Booz Allen & Hamilton. Mr. Lelogeais received an MS in Engineering from the Ecole des Mines and an MS in Management Sciences from M.I.T.

  • Investor & Advisor

    Nexus Partners is a US investor, general partner and manager of a portfolio of companies with over 5000 employees and company value in excess of $500MM. Current portfolio companies include investments in retailing, health care services, education, teleco, water treatment, food service, media and industrial laundry. Marco Viola is a Managing Partner and founder of Nexus Partners. MS, M.I.T. Sloan School of Management (1990); BS, Facultad de Ciencias Económicas of the Universidad de Buenos Aires (1987)
